Transaction f4ed7913a7257b15752410c61aaecfaa8958420fb6a184d3acaea6f109cfa954

1 Input
2 Outputs
  • f4ed7913a7257b15752410c61aaecfaa8958420fb6a184d3acaea6f109cfa954:0
  • value  169970000
    address  38BVv2x5TjaQDbFLxeYJ1Au4NwiTqteoX7
  • f4ed7913a7257b15752410c61aaecfaa8958420fb6a184d3acaea6f109cfa954:1
  • value  8850
    address  17afceSZpCPedAwWfqFPPnhZsBGnCJq8RL